## Changed defaults

Heads up: the Ledgerline tax-rate lookup cache now defaults to a 15-minute TTL instead of 24 hours. Turns out rates in the Veldt County sandbox were going stale mid-demo, which was embarrassing. Eviction is now LRU rather than FIFO, and the cache warms on boot. If you're reviewing, check that nothing hardcodes the old TTL. The new defaults land as follows.

deployment values, bajop-taweg:
holwyn:
  log_level: debug
  metrics_host: metrics.holwyn.zemvarsys.internal
  pool_size: 32

Finance Review Summary — For the Incoming Director, Torvane Analytics

Pilot programme churn review. Of 42 pilot customers on the Skerrin platform, 14 lapsed within 90 days — a 33% churn rate against a 20% plan. Exit interviews cite onboarding friction and unclear pricing at conversion. Revenue impact: roughly an 18% shortfall against the pilot forecast. Retention of converted accounts remains strong at 96%. Remediation costs are modest; the exposure is reputational. Our response, and its bearing on wider plans, is set out below.

board note of tagug-hahag: Praionax Logistics is in early talks to buy Julaxek Group for about $36.3 million. The Julmir launch date is March 1, and nothing goes to the press before then.

Handover Note — Warranty Overrun

Welcome aboard. The Caldermist pump line has run 40% over budgeted warranty cost, traced to a seal supplier change made last spring. Reserves were topped up in Q3; claims are now trending down. Supplier remediation talks continue. Recommended next steps sit in the confidential note below.

management briefing: Only 7 of the 100 pilot accounts renewed Zorath, so a churn review is set for April 15.

Runbook: account recovery — Fernwiki RBAC

New contractors: if a Fernwiki admin account is locked out, do not create a replacement. Use the recovery console on the bastion. Verify the requester's role in the access ledger first; editors get editor scope only, never admin. The console decrypts the role store before restoring access, and it will ask for the passphrase shown below.

recovery phrase for bajeg-hahop: holix-quenok-praox-eliius-giliel-holath-istix-tamvan-fenir-aldeth